From: Multiple mycobacterial antigens are targets of the adaptive immune response in pulmonary sarcoidosis

Figure 5

Sarcoidosis CD4+ BAL T cells recognize multiple epitopes of mycobacterial proteins. BAL T cells were stimulated with a panel of 9 mycobacterial peptides and intracellular cytokine staining was performed to measure the number of IFN-γ producing cells. Sarcoidosis 4, 10, and 24 CD4+, BAL-derived T cells were stimulated with all 9 mycobacterial peptides. Not only did these subjects recognize multiple mycobacterial peptides but also recognized multiple epitopes within the proteins. CD4+T cell response was defined as positive when the frequency of recognition was at least twice background fluorescence and greater than 0.5%.
